by Naomi Danis

illustrated by Daniel Rieley

 

Two children look out of their flat window to the busy road outside. With each passing car they give a little wave. Leaving their home with their mum, we see that they have face masks on- as do all the other pedestrians. The children continue to wave at the grown-up cars, the baby cars, the vroom-vroom-vroom and the zooming cars. So many cars! All driven by unsmiling drivers, each vehicle pumping out billowy clouds of smoke, culminating in a busy crossroads where a car crash has brought out several emergency vehicles. 

 

With the second half of the book, it’s all change! We see the family dismount a bus. The street is now full of bicycles. There are no masks to be seen and faces look relaxed- smiling, even. And are those trees in bloom? …

 

A book which imagines and puts into practise a different, cleaner, safer way for an urban community to live, right through to the contrasting end pages. A clear cut message delivered in a most accessible way. Gives so much room for adults to pose questions to children and to engage them in predictive storytelling.

 

‘Lovely! Very interesting idea. Lots to talk about and good starting point for discussion’ (Carey, Childminder, Letterbox Library reviewer). ‘Original approach to environmental issue. Lots to discuss in the illustrations with simple text. Makes this perfect for a younger age range’ (Kerry, Letterbox Library staff). [Range of skin tones and faiths. Very thoughtful disability images include: main girl wearing ear defenders; wheelchair user leaving a bus via accessibility ramp; wheelchair user with a power hand bike; visually impaired/blind person with an assistance dog].  Age 3-7, Paperback 28pp
